Buffers, Drivers, Receivers, Transceivers Texas Instruments CLVC8T245MRHLTEP Overview

The Texas Instruments CLVC8T245MRHLTEP is a state-of-the-art IC designed for reliable voltage translation across mixed-voltage systems. This component is ideal for bridging the communication gap between circuits operating at different voltage levels, supporting up to 5.5V on the Vcc side. The robust design and advanced manufacturing techniques ensure high performance and durability, making the Buffers, Drivers, Receivers, Transceivers Texas Instruments CLVC8T245MRHLTEP a preferred choice for demanding applications in both commercial and industrial settings.
